Complete question :

The Harris Poll conducted a survey in which they asked, "How many tattoos do you currently have on your body?" Of the 1205 males surveyed, 181 responded that they had at least one tattoo. Of the 1097 females surveyed, 143 responded that they had at least one tattoo. Construct a 95% confidence interval to judge whether the proportion of males that have at least one tattoo differs significantly from the proportion of females that have at least one tattoo. Interpret the interval.

Answer:

(−0.0085 ; 0.0481)

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that :

n1 = 1205 ; x1 = 181 ; n2 = 1097 ; x2 = 143 ; α = 95%

Zα/2 = 1.96 ( Z table)

Confidence interval : (p1 - p2) ± E

E =Zα/2 * √[(p1q1/n1) + (p2q2/n2)]

p1 = x1 /n1 =181/1205 = 0.1502

q1 = 1 - p1 = 1 -0.1502 = 0.8498

p2 = x2/n2 = 143/1097 = 0.1304

q2 = 1 - p2 = 1 -0.1304 = 0.8696

E = 1.96 * √(0.0001059 + 0.0001033)

E = 0.0283

p1 - p2 = 0.1502 - 0.1304 = 0.0198

Lower boundary = 0.0198 - 0.0283 = −0.0085

Upper boundary = 0.0198 + 0.0283 = 0.0481

(−0.0085 ; 0.0481)

If a woman making $35 an hour gets a 10% raise, how much will she now make in a 6 hour work day?
ahrayia [7]
10% of 35= 3.5

35+3.5= $38.5 per hr (new hourly wage)

$38.5*6= $231

Final answer: $231
